People also ask about Bass Multi Effects Pedal Talkbass

What are the types of bass multi effects pedals?

There are several types, including digital multi-effects pedals, analog pedals, and hybrid models.
Digital pedals offer a wide range of effects and presets, while analog pedals provide a warmer sound. Hybrid options combine both technologies for versatility.

How to maintain a bass multi effects pedal?

Regularly check connections and clean input/output jacks to prevent signal loss.
Keep the pedal in a dry environment and avoid exposing it to extreme temperatures.
Updating firmware can also help maintain performance over time.

Common mistakes when using a bass multi effects pedal?

One common mistake is not understanding the signal chain, which can lead to unwanted noise or feedback.
Overloading effects can muddy your sound; it’s best to use them sparingly.
Failing to adjust settings for different venues can result in poor sound quality.

How do I choose the right bass multi effects pedal?

Consider your playing style and the types of sounds you want to achieve when selecting a pedal.
Research features like built-in tuner, looping capabilities, and ease of use.
Reading reviews from other users can also help in making an informed decision.

Can I use a bass multi effects pedal with an acoustic bass?

Yes, you can use a bass multi-effects pedal with an acoustic bass as long as it has an appropriate pickup system.
Ensure that the effects complement the natural tone of the acoustic instrument.
Experimenting with different settings will help find the right balance for your sound.
